Live-Forum - Die aktuellen Beiträge
Datum
Titel
16.10.2025 17:40:39
16.10.2025 17:25:38
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

AddIn UDF in anderem VBA-Project verwenden

Forumthread: AddIn UDF in anderem VBA-Project verwenden

AddIn UDF in anderem VBA-Project verwenden
10.02.2003 17:52:17
Rolf, Lgh.
Hallo,
in einem installierten AddIn (xlUDFTab.xla) bifindet sich im Modul "INI" u. a. die folgende Function:

In den Tabellen kann ich diese ohne Probleme verwenden. Z. B.:
=DatenSB("EMail")
Wie kann ich diese in VBA einsetzen? Z. B.:

geht nicht (Fehlermeldung: Fehler beim Kompilieren: Sub oder Function nicht definiert).

Hinweis: AddIn befindet sich im XLStart-Ordner, Extras > Verweise (geht nicht) > Fehlermeldung: Name steht im Konflikt mit existierendem Mondul, Project oder existierender Objektbibliothek.)

Kann mir einer von Euch weiter helfen?

Gruß Rolf





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: AddIn UDF in anderem VBA-Project verwenden
11.02.2003 14:52:37
Thomas Risi

Hallo Rolf

Versuch's mal etwa so. Vorraussetzung ist, das AddIn ist aktiviert ...


Sub Test()
    MsgBox Application.Run("xlUDFTab.xla!DatenSB", "EMail")
End Sub
 
     Code eingefügt mit Syntaxhighlighter 1.16


Gruß
Thomas

Risi Thomas Softwareentwicklung



Anzeige
... klappt, aber ...
11.02.2003 18:39:52
Rolf, Lgh.

Hallo Thomas,
Dein Vorschlag klappt schon, aber warum ist es in der "Kurzform" nicht möglich, wie z. B. auch bei den Analysefunctionen (atpvbaen.xla) von MS?

Gruß Rolf

Re: ... klappt, aber ...
12.02.2003 15:41:48
Thomas Risi

Hallo Rolf

>aber warum ist es in der "Kurzform" nicht möglich

Keine Ahnung ...

Aber man kann das AddIn auch als Verweis einfügen! Einfach den entsprechenden Dialog in der IDE öffnen, und nach *.xla suchen. Sobald der Verweis existiert, kann direkt auf die Funktionen zugegriffen werden.


Gruß
Thomas

Risi Thomas Softwareentwicklung



Anzeige
... weiterhin offen ...
12.02.2003 16:43:42
Rolf, Lgh.

Hallo Thomas,
ein Verweis ist leider nicht möglich (siehe oben).
Trotzdem erst einmal vielen Dank.
Gruß Rolf

... banale Lösung ...
13.02.2003 15:05:11
Rolf, Lgh.

... den Standard-Projektnamen "VBAProject" - "VBAProject(xlUDFTab.xla)" - umbenenn, z. B. in "xlUDFTab" - "xlUDFTab(xlUDFTab.xla)" - , dann über Extras | Verweise den Verweis setzen (wenn der Name "xlUDFTab" nicht mehrfach vorhanden ist, erfolgt die oben genannten Fehlermeldung auch nicht mehr) und dann klappt auch

... und ich suche mich fast zu Tode ...
Gruß Rolf

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ige